Who is Mac Jones parents?
Mac Jones was born to Gordon Jones ( Father ) and Holly Jones ( Mother ). His father is a former tennis player and played at Florida State University and Flagler College. He has a sister named Sarah Jane and a brother named Will.

Who makes Mayfield Ice Cream?
Mayfield Dairy Farms is a United States dairy products company, with its headquarters in Athens, Tennessee and additional production plants in Birmingham, Alabama, and Braselton, Georgia. Since 1990 it has been under the ownership of Dean Foods.
What was Baker’s childhood like?
Mayfield grew up as a fan of Oklahoma, and he attended a number of their games during his childhood. His father played football for three years for the University of Houston, though James never lettered. Mayfield was the starting quarterback for the Lake Travis High School Cavaliers football team.

What disease does Jay Leno have?
He is known for his prominent jaw, which has been described as mandibular prognathism. In the book Leading with My Chin, he says he is aware of surgery that could reset his mandible, but does not wish to endure a prolonged healing period with his jaws wired shut. Leno is dyslexic.

How long did Cam Newton play for the Panthers?
Newton transformed the Panthers into a Super Bowl contender during his nine years in Carolina, winning the 2015 NFL MVP award and leading the organization to Super Bowl 50. Newton has thrown for 29,041 yards and 182 touchdowns in his career with Carolina, both the most in franchise history.

Why is Ann Marie Drummond called Ree?
How did Ree Drummond get her name? During her Premiere Collectibles book signing interview, Drummond explained that her first name, which is Ann Marie, was shortened by her brother Mike. She says he would call her “Wee Wee” as a child, and that name eventually took on other forms as she became older.
Why is the pioneer woman called that?
According to an article on Drummond’s site, ThePioneerWoman.com, the nickname actually started off as a joke when Drummond, who attended the University of Southern California in Los Angeles, let her loved ones know she was packing up shop and moving to Pawhuska, Oklahoma to marry a cattle rancher named Ladd.
